What happens when rooks try to take over the animal kingdom? The tranquil life of the animals living at The Common comes under threat as the rooks try to stage a takeover. They blame humans for the deaths of many animals and birds, when in reality it is the rook Gripper who has carried out the killings. The rooks try to offer protection to the animals in return for slavery. Some of the animals discover the truth and The Plan is hatched to escape and build a new life for them all away from the cruel and dominant rooks. With the help of the rabbits the animals build a tunnel which will take them away from the Common and the dominant rooks, to safety. Just as success looks certain, the rooks foil the escape. Will The Plan succeed, and how many lives will be sacrificed? Help comes from a most unlikely source, but can the animals trust the rescuers?
